Monthly Airbnb Revenue Variations & Income Potential in Vex (2025)
Understanding the monthly revenue variations for Airbnb listings in Vex is key to maximizing your short term rental income potential. Seasonality significantly impacts earnings. Our analysis, based on data from the past 12 months, shows that the peak revenue month for STRs in Vex is typically February, while October often presents the lowest earnings, highlighting opportunities for strategic pricing adjustments during shoulder and low seasons. Explore the typical Airbnb income in Vex across different performance tiers: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ve $6,340+ monthly, often utilizing dynamic pricing and superior guest experiences.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) earn $3,707 or more, indicating effective management and desirable locations/amenities.
- Typical properties (Median) generate around $2,042 per month, representing the average market performance.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) see earnings around $1,028, often with potential for optimization.

Vex Airbnb Occupancy Rate Trends (2025)
Maximize your bookings by understanding the Vex STR occupancy trends. Seasonal demand shifts significantly influence how often properties are booked. Typically, Februarysees the highest demand (peak season occupancy), while June experiences the lowest (low season). Effective strategies, like adjusting minimum stays or offering promotions, can boost occupancy during slower periods. Here's how different property tiers perform in Vex: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) achieve 75%+ occupancy, indicating high desirability and potentially optimized availability.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) maintain 54% or higher occupancy, suggesting good market fit and guest satisfaction.
- Typical properties (Median) have an occupancy rate around 31%.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) average 16% occupancy, potentially facing higher vacancy.

Average Daily Rate (ADR) Airbnb Trends in Vex (2025)
Effective short term rental pricing strategy in Vex involves understanding monthly ADR fluctuations. The Average Daily Rate (ADR) for Airbnb in Vex typically peaks in February and dips lowest during September. Leveraging Airbnb dynamic pricing tools or strategies based on this seasonality can significantly boost revenue. Here's a look at the typical nightly rates achieved:
- Best-in-class properties (Top 10%) command rates of $454+ per night, often due to premium features or locations.
- Strong performing properties (Top 25%) achieve nightly rates of $300 or more.
- Typical properties (Median) charge around $184 per night.
- Entry-level properties (Bottom 25%) earn around $130 per night.

Airbnb Seasonality Analysis & Trends in Vex (2025)
Peak Season (February, January, March)
- Revenue averages $4,237 per month
- Occupancy rates average 48.0%
- Daily rates average $284
Shoulder Season
- Revenue averages $2,728 per month
- Occupancy maintains around 36.1%
- Daily rates hold near $235
Low Season (June, October, November)
- Revenue drops to average $1,839 per month
- Occupancy decreases to average 28.3%
- Daily rates adjust to average $228
Seasonality Insights for Vex
- The Airbnb seasonality in Vex shows highly seasonal trends requiring careful strategy. While the sections above show seasonal averages, it's also insightful to look at the extremes:
- During the high season, the absolute peak month showcases Vex's highest earning potential, with monthly revenues capable of climbing to $5,032, occupancy reaching a high of 57.5%, and ADRs peaking at $289.
- Conversely, the slowest single month of the year, typically falling within the low season, marks the market's lowest point. In this month, revenue might dip to $1,758, occupancy could drop to 21.4%, and ADRs may adjust down to $217.

Vex STR Booking Lead Time Analysis (2025)
Average Booking Lead Time by Month
Booking Lead Time Insights for Vex
- The overall average booking lead time for vacation rentals in Vex is 73 days.
- Guests book furthest in advance for stays during February (average 108 days), likely coinciding with peak travel demand or local events.
- The shortest booking windows occur for stays in June (average 42 days), indicating more last-minute travel plans during this time.
- Seasonally, Winter (99 days avg.) sees the longest lead times, while Fall (49 days avg.) has the shortest, reflecting typical travel planning cycles.
